Kristen is a leader, director, educator, change-maker and social entrepreneur who works at the intersection of arts and activism. A dual Canadian/American citizen, Kristen is based in the Berkshires of Western Massachusetts, where she regularly enjoys the many outdoor and cultural wonders. WAM Theatre is a professional theatre company based on the ancestral homeland of the Mohican Tribe now known as Berkshire County in Western Massachusetts, that operates at the intersection of arts and activism. Her guiding quote is “I may be one person, but I can be one person who makes a difference.” MAJOR ACCOMPLISHMENT Conceived and successfully founded WAM Theatre, implementing an ambitious double-goal of producing high quality theatrical engagements that employ local artists, while donating 20-25% of the box office revenue to community organizations that serve the unmet needs of women and girls in Berkshire County, MA and beyond. Founded with a firm commitment to working with integrity and the highest level of professionalism.
